融合优先级差异的应用层组播算法分析与实现

摘    要:提出一种优先级差异性启发式控制机制(PDHM),设置不同的优先级差异性阈值(Dp)并获取最佳优先级差异性区间(bPDI),在bPDI内通过调整阈值Dp以有效地控制组播生成树的构建.实验结果表明,在对优先级没有严格要求的基于优先级的分布式交互式应用(pDIAs)中,PDHM在保证系统性能的情况下,比应用预测和量化的优先级有向最小生成树算法(PQPST)更简便.

Analysis and Implementation of a Priority-Discrepancy Application Level Multicast Algorithm

Abstract:This paper proposes Priority Discrepancy Heuristic Mechanism (PDHM), which sets different thresholds of priority discrepancy (Dp) and gets the best heuristic Priority Discrepancy Interval (bPDI). Moreover, PDHM can efficiently control multicast distribution tree construction by adjusting the Dp within the bPDI. According to the simulation results, the PDHM guarantees system performance and a simpler operation than PQPST in the pDIAs when priority is not sternly required.
